如何使用TCP监控c#控制台应用程序中的系统日志消息

如何使用TCP监控c#控制台应用程序中的系统日志消息,c#,tcp,monitoring,syslog,C#,Tcp,Monitoring,Syslog,在我的应用程序中,我需要监视syslog发送的所有消息。 我尝试使用UDP,但在一条消息之后,我再也没有响应(没有错误,只是再也没有提示)。我认为设置tcp服务器也不是真正的解决方案 有谁能告诉我一个解决方案,在这个解决方案中,我可以使用tcp(通常在端口514上)从syslog记录消息 提前谢谢。我终于明白了。 系统日志消息似乎使用UDP作为标准。启用syslog选项时,不会使用TCP进行监视 也许这对其他人还是有帮助的

在我的应用程序中,我需要监视syslog发送的所有消息。 我尝试使用UDP,但在一条消息之后,我再也没有响应(没有错误,只是再也没有提示)。我认为设置tcp服务器也不是真正的解决方案

有谁能告诉我一个解决方案,在这个解决方案中,我可以使用tcp(通常在端口514上)从syslog记录消息


提前谢谢。

我终于明白了。 系统日志消息似乎使用UDP作为标准。启用syslog选项时,不会使用TCP进行监视

也许这对其他人还是有帮助的